library(detectRUNS)
进行ROH检测
genotypeFilePath <- ("/mnt/d/peng/goat/sixregions/Africa.ped")
mapFilePath <- ("/mnt/d/peng/goat/sixregions/Africa.map")
slidingRuns <- slidingRUNS.run(
genotypeFile = genotypeFilePath,
mapFile = mapFilePath,
windowSize = 50, threshold = 0.05,
minSNP = 20, ROHet = FALSE,
maxOppWindow = 1,
maxMissWindow = 1,
maxGap = 10^6,
minLengthBps = 200000,
minDensity = 1/10^5)
4. 生成统计列表
summaryList <- summaryRuns( runs = slidingRuns, mapFile = mapFilePath, genotypeFile = genotypeFilePath, Class = 4, snpInRuns = TRUE)
str (summaryList)
